Transaction 25502b6602ff88369dd60e729f5e9710035f5b7158552e8c60eeef9ec1669b06
1 Input
1 Output
-
25502b6602ff88369dd60e729f5e9710035f5b7158552e8c60eeef9ec1669b06:0
- value
- 269008
- script pubkey
- OP_0 OP_PUSHBYTES_20 659d19bb7f6308e59a0e62ed26667345f7d3f9e7
- address
- bc1qvkw3nwmlvvywtxswvtkjvennghma8708d9uj5e